> In my boodstrap file I use the autoloader which loads all the classes which
> I need correctly. But in my controllers, whenever I want to use a class
> which exists in my models follder i have to use require_once('filename ');
> Is this correct or is there a way to do this in a way like the autoloader?
My solution was subclassing Zend_Loader to make it manage prefixes:
http://ossigeno.svn.sourceforge.net/viewvc/ossigeno/trunk/core/library/Otk/Loader.php?view=markup
and register ITS autoload function instead of the Zend_Loader one.
In my bootstrap I add associations like 'moduleName' =>
'application/modules/moduleName/models'.
--
Giorgio Sironi
Piccolo Principe & Ossigeno Scripter
http://www.sourceforge.net/projects/ossigeno
没有评论:
发表评论